This year, the scale of Beijing's AI industry will exceed 450 billion yuan

Created on 12.02
From November 29th to 30th, the 2025 China Artificial Intelligence Conference and the Annual Meeting of the Dean (Department Head) of the National Academy of Artificial Intelligence will be held in Beijing. At the opening ceremony, the Beijing Municipal Science and Technology Commission and Zhongguancun Management Committee released the "Beijing Artificial Intelligence Industry White Paper (2025)", which summarized the current development status of artificial intelligence from a global and national strategic perspective, systematically sorted out the innovation resources and overall situation of Beijing's artificial intelligence industry, and studied future development trends, promoting Beijing to accelerate the construction of a globally influential artificial intelligence innovation source and industrial highland. It is estimated that the scale of the artificial intelligence industry in this city is expected to exceed 450 billion yuan this year.
Data shows that in the first half of 2025, the scale of Beijing's core artificial intelligence industry will be 215.22 billion yuan, a year-on-year increase of 25.3%. Preliminary estimates suggest that by 2025, the industrial scale is expected to exceed 450 billion yuan. There are over 2500 AI companies and 183 registered large models, maintaining the top position in the country. The industrial chain is becoming increasingly complete, forming a globally competitive industrial ecosystem. At the same time, the path of commercialization has gradually become clear, and the revenue and number of active users of products of Baidu, Tiktok and other companies have reached new highs.
In terms of achievements, various innovative entities continue to produce "Beijing Originals" at the forefront of global technology. Dai Qionghai, an academician of Tsinghua University, Xu Kun, a professor of Beijing University of Posts and Telecommunications, and Li Guoqi, a professor of the Institute of Automation of the Chinese Academy of Sciences, have successively made major original breakthroughs; Beijing Zhiyuan Artificial Intelligence Research Institute has released FlagOS, achieving vertical integration of "mold core collaboration"; The Beijing Institute of General Artificial Intelligence has launched "Tongtong 2.0", completing a significant leap from theoretical innovation to capability verification; The Beijing Academy of Intelligent Sciences has released the Bohr Research Space Station, which is the world's first AI research platform covering "reading literature, doing calculations, conducting experiments, and interdisciplinary collaboration"; Zhongguancun Artificial Intelligence Research Institute creates super software intelligence, achieving deep penetration into the underlying operating mechanism of software for the first time. The driving role of core enterprises is significant, and some achievements have reached the international top level.
Since the beginning of this year, Beijing has taken the lead in introducing a series of policy measures such as the "Action Plan for Accelerating the High Quality Development of Artificial Intelligence Empowered Scientific Research in Beijing" and the "Action Plan for Innovative and Industrial Cultivation of Specific Intelligent Technology in Beijing". Highly active in investment and financing, with basic software and model algorithms being open sourced, attracting global developers to participate in code contributions and application innovation. These have jointly created a "Beijing ecosystem" with a complete innovation system.
The White Paper also analyzes the future development trends of the artificial intelligence industry: various AIAgents capable of fulfilling roles such as personal assistants, enterprise process automation, and scientific research assistants will experience explosive growth. Artificial intelligence will promote the development of inclusive technology, and end devices such as smartphones, personal computers, and smart cars will have stronger intelligent processing capabilities. Beijing leads the country in high-quality development index
Recently, the Beijing Academy of Science and Technology and the Social Sciences Literature Publishing House jointly released the "Blue Book of High Quality Development in Beijing" (2025), which shows that Beijing leads the country in terms of high-quality development index, with an average annual growth rate of 3.25%. Among them, Beijing consistently ranks first in the country in terms of labor factors reflected in the overall labor productivity and innovation dimensions reflected in the intensity of research and development funding investment.
The Blue Book consists of 11 reports that optimize the evaluation index system for high-quality urban development from six dimensions: economy, society, ecology, innovation, culture, and governance. Analysis shows that Beijing's high-quality development index leads the country and maintains a stable and positive trend. From 2017 to 2023, it will increase from 0.710 to 0.860, with a growth rate of 21.13% and an average annual growth rate of 3.25%. The dimensions of economy, innovation, and governance contribute significantly to the high-quality development of Beijing, providing strong support for its high-quality development.
According to researcher Jia Pinrong, Executive Editor of the Blue Book and Director of the High Quality Development Research Center at the Beijing Academy of Science and Technology, from an economic perspective, advanced elements are the solid foundation for Beijing's high-quality development. Beijing's labor factors have shifted from quantity expansion to quality improvement, with a total labor productivity of 444000 yuan per person in 2024, ranking first among all provinces, autonomous regions, and municipalities. From the perspective of innovation, technological innovation is the key to high-quality development in Beijing. Beijing continues to increase its investment in innovation, with a research and development funding intensity of 6.58% in 2024, ranking first in the country. From the perspective of governance, institutional reform is the core of Beijing's high-quality development. More than 50 pilot reforms and supporting policies have been fully implemented in the Zhongguancun Demonstration Zone, forming a powerful lever for the construction of the Beijing International Science and Technology Innovation Center. Looking ahead to the 15th Five Year Plan, Jia Pinrong proposed that new quality productivity is an effective support for Beijing's high-quality development, technological innovation is the core driving force for Beijing's high-quality development, deepening institutional reform is a powerful guarantee for Beijing's high-quality development, and multilateral international cooperation is an important pillar for Beijing's high-quality development.
Along with the release of the Blue Book, there are also the "Beijing New Quality Productivity Development Research Report (2025)" and the first "Beijing Patient Capital Development Research Report (2025)". The development level of Beijing's new quality productivity is leading in the country, maintaining annual growth during the research period, with an average annual growth rate of about 6.3%, showing the development characteristics of talent leadership, technological support, and factor synergy. At the same time, the Beijing Patient Capital Development Index has shown a steady growth trend, reaching 0.6039 in 2023, an increase of 43.82% compared to 2019, indicating strong development momentum. The supporting role of new quality productivity and patient capital in the high-quality development of Beijing continues to strengthen.
